Wilted Lettuce Recipe

Wilted Lettuce brings a warm twist to fresh chopped romaine or iceberg lettuce by tossing it in a skillet-cooked bacon dressing with scallions, vinegar, and a pinch of cayenne. The hot bacon mixture softens the greens slightly while coating them in savory, tangy flavors, combining crisp texture with a delicate wilt. This salad suits occasions needing a quick, hearty side that highlights bacon's rich flavor paired with concise seasoning.

Description

Wilted Lettuce Recipe combines crunchy chopped lettuce with a freshly cooked bacon and scallion dressing. Bacon is rendered crispy in a skillet, then mixed in with scallions, apple cider vinegar, sugar, salt, black pepper, and a dash of cayenne pepper, creating a warm, flavorful dressing. Pouring this hot mixture over the lettuce softens the greens gently, giving the salad a slightly wilted texture unlike a traditional cold salad.

The balance of smoke and salt from the bacon with the acidity from the vinegar and mild heat from cayenne offers a rich but bright flavor profile. The method requires no additional cooking after assembly, making it a straightforward dish.

This salad can be served immediately while warm, pairing well with lighter mains or as a hearty side to complement pork or chicken. The warm coating invites use during cooler weather or whenever you want a salad with more depth and comfort.

It’s best to prepare the components separately if making ahead: keep the lettuce raw and the bacon dressing warm until ready to serve, then combine just before eating for best texture.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 7-8 cups lettuce romaine or iceberg, chopped
  • 6 lices Bacon chopped, thick-cut
  • 1 cup scallions chopped
  • 3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on granulated sugar
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per ground
  • Pinch cayenne pepper

Instructions

  1. Set out a large salad bowl and a large skillet. Place the chopped lettuce in the salad bowl.
  2. Set the skillet over medium-high heat. Add the chopped bacon and cook until brown and crispy. Once the bacon is crisp, stir in the scallions, vinegar, sugar, salt, black pepper, and cayenne.
  3. Pour the hot bacon mixture over the lettuce and toss to coat. Serve warm.

Notes

  • Prepare lettuce and bacon dressing separately if making ahead, keeping the dressing warm until serving.
  • Reheat the bacon dressing gently before pouring over lettuce to refresh its warmth and flavor.
  • Use thick-cut bacon for a richer, more robust flavor and texture.
  • Toss the salad immediately after pouring the hot dressing to evenly coat the lettuce and achieve the proper wilt.
